0

我有一个只包含这个的 PHP 文件:

<?php header( 'Location: http://www.yahoo.com'); ?>

重定向在本地有效,但在我的 Blue Host 服务器上无效。支持部门说我必须将我的 PHP 文件的字符编码从 UTF8 更改为 ASCII,它会起作用。但是我不知道该怎么做。有没有可以轻松完成的免费软件或任何其他方式?

4

2 回答 2

4

这就是为什么您永远不应该向 HSP 支持人员询问编程问题。这超出了他们的范围,在最好的情况下,他们会提供一些像这样的虚假建议。

不管怎样,对 UTF-8 的引用可能有些道理。检查您的编辑器设置并确保您的 UTF-8 文件不包含 BOM(Unicode 字节顺序标记)。它不是强制性的,大多数应用程序都会对此感到困惑,尤其是。PHP 本身。

于 2013-02-05T12:52:07.983 回答
1

在较新版本的记事本(Windows)中,您可以在“另存为”时选择编码。

否则使用具有编码菜单的记事本++ 。

于 2013-02-05T12:51:56.477 回答